Jean luc,
Frankly I am shocked to hear that Mr Ortega is making problems for us with Sabadell bank. He has told me in
the past that we are a great client since the line is secured. I really do not know where all this is coming from but
to quote Jaime "Mc2 is the client". This gentlemen has taken it upon himself to communicate directly with Rich
Kahn. I know he caught Rich at a bad moment over the phone and felt Rich was very rude to him. Jaime
proceeded to call me and go off about this incident sounding really flustered and in a tizzy and said he was going
to be very strict on the renewal period this year since there was a delay last year. As you know he has been
emailing and calling about needing confirmation by March 7th. I don't know if this gentlemen needs special
attention or what but we have been very matter of fact in this matter. Not sure why he is causing trouble over
what he claims is a no brainer loan that is secured. Sabadell has been making money for years on this. Never
had problems with his predecessor Suat Palpas. Let me know if you want me to talk to Jaime Monday or if we
should just try to bypass him. Seems dumb for the bank to lose a solid revenue stream.
